You are building a Topical Authority Map. This is a structured site architecture that mirrors how Google and AI search engines decide which sites are the specialist on a topic. It is NOT a keyword list. It is NOT a list of topics. It is the blueprint for an entire website's content strategy, built around a single central entity and routed through four connected clusters.

The four clusters:

1. **Core Pages** (the money pages users buy from)
2. **AOR Pages** (Areas of Relevance, the supporting authority articles)
3. **Linking Map** (which page links to which page, with what anchor text)
4. **Buyer Journey** (every page tagged TOFU, MOFU, or BOFU)

Plus a fifth output: a 12-week Publishing Order with content briefs that turns the map into a content plan.

## Why topical maps work

Topical maps work because of five mechanics, not because of E-E-A-T marketing:

1. **Historical user data accumulation.** Every visitor adds data to Google's view of your site. A topical map concentrates that data on one topic so Google has more evidence you satisfy users on that topic. Spread the data across four unrelated topics and you lose on all four.
2. **Knowledge Graph alignment.** Google has entities with attributes and relationships. Your map configures the site to MATCH what Google already knows about your entity. Match the structure and Google retrieves your pages cheaply.
3. **Lower cost of retrieval.** Every title, heading, paragraph, and image should map to a real query. Cheap-to-retrieve pages outrank expensive-to-retrieve pages on every relevance signal.
4. **Satisfaction signal transfer.** When an AOR page satisfies a user, that signal transfers to the core pages it links to. More AOR pages, more satisfaction signals, stronger core pages.
5. **Index construction efficiency.** It is cheaper for Google to rank one site for a million related queries than to rank a million different sites for one query each. Deep architecture lets Google serve the whole topic from your domain.

**Critical warning:** A topical map filled with low-quality content hurts the whole site. Bad pages drag every other page down. Do not publish to fill the map. Every article must be quality work. If you cannot write a good article on a topic, leave it out.
